Spanning a length of over 1,200 pages, the Rule isn’t exactly weekend reading, but it spells out the future of regulatory compliance for clinicians who plan to accept Medicare payments in the next year. If you’ve followed the direction of regulatory transformation in U.S. healthcare over the last several years, you’ll know that CMS’ goal is to sunset traditional MIPS and transition all clinicians to MVPs. The Final Rule now requires all providers, except social workers, to adopt certified EHR technology (CEHRT) as part of Promoting Interoperability. This change is part of CMS’ goal to move U.S. healthcare into an optimized, digital age where providers collaborate to create better outcomes, using shared patient information. Measure 502: Improvement or Maintenance of Functioning for Individuals with a Mental and/or Substance Use Disorder This measure represents the percentage of patients aged 18 and older with a mental and/or substance use disorder who demonstrated improvement or maintenance of functioning based on results from the 12-item World Health Organization Disability Assessment Schedule (WHODAS 2.0) or Sheehan Disability Scale (SDS) 30 to 180 days after an index assessment.
